Is it in to work or into work?

I am not well today, so I will not be coming in to work, attached is the work for ...


Please help is it into work or in to work?


Thank you

  

Top answer

msa969 msa969 Please help is it into work or in to work? It is 'into', but you have another problem—a comma-splice error. I am not well today, so I will not be coming into work.
